Abstract: (APS)
The formation of cosmic strings causes a change in the metric of space-time. This change in the gravitational field creates particles, including photons, neutrinos, and gravitons. An estimate is made of the power and total energy output per unit length of string formed. For a grand-unification-scale string the total energy output is about 1030 ergs cm−1, with a power output during the time of formation of about 1068 ergs sec−1 cm−1.
